Blood alcohol content/concentration (bac) is a measurement of alcohol intoxication used for legal or medical purposes. 4 promille alcohol a bac of 0. 10 (0. 10% or one tenth of one percent) means that there are 0. 10 g of alcohol for every 100 ml of blood which is the same as 21. 7 mmol/l. a bac of 0. 0 is sober, while in the united states 0. 08 is legally intoxicated, and above that is very impaired. Breath alcohol concentration units there are four of these in use in various countries around the world: micrograms of alcohol per litre of breath usually abbreviated as µg/l [or µg/l, or µg/1000ml, or µg/1000ml] this unit of measurement is currently used in, for example, new zealand, the netherlands and botswana.

In some countries it is still the practice to convert the result of a breath alcohol analysis to a blood alcohol concentration. in order to do this use must be made of a blood:breath ratio. there is much dispute and debate on this subject [much of which is now significantly out of date and misinformed], which means that different countries have each adopted their own assumed value of this ratio. In germany, the alcohol levels are expressed as promille, in other words g/1000 l. in order to express c in g/1000 g, the bac (g/100ml), is multiplied by 10 and divided by 1,056. Blood/breath alcohol concentration (bac) is the amount of alcohol in the bloodstream or on one’s breath. bac is expressed as the weight of ethanol, in grams, in 100 milliliters of blood, or 210 liters of breath. 4 promille alcohol bac can be measured by breath, blood, or urine tests. The maximum permissible level of alcohol in drivers’ blood existed in russia in 2007 through 2010 0. 3 grams of ethanol per one liter of blood (0. 3 promille) or 15 mg per one liter of exhaled air. Per mille, (from latin per mīlle, "in each thousand"), is an expression that means parts per thousand. other recognised spellings include per mil, per mill, permil, permill, or permille.. the associated sign is written ‰, which looks like a percent sign % with an extra zero in the divisor.. the term occurs so rarely in english that major dictionaries do not agree on the spelling and some.
